Transaction 1214cfa5d51a223144d96dc735d7c7d011dba8229487c6948f387333c6f037d2

1 Input
1 Outputs
  • 1214cfa5d51a223144d96dc735d7c7d011dba8229487c6948f387333c6f037d2:0
  • value  21111378
    address  3CMfv6WnHCFxS1n52rCvLcpxfpoJErMB48